A TPE (thermoplastic elastomer) cable is a middle ground on durability and cost between PVC and braided designs. Materials affect durability and feel, not charging speed — that’s determined by the wire gauge and e-marker chip inside, not the outer jacket.
| Material | Trade-off |
|---|---|
| nylon-braided | more abrasion-resistant and less prone to tangling, at a higher price |
| PVC-jacketed | the most common and least expensive, but more prone to cracking with heavy flexing |
| silicone-jacketed | flexible in cold weather and soft to the touch, though it can attract dust |
| TPE (thermoplastic elastomer) | a middle ground on durability and cost between PVC and braided designs |
Regardless of jacket material, the biggest predictor of a cable’s lifespan is strain relief — the reinforced section where the cable meets the connector. Cables that flex right at that joint, rather than along their length, fail fastest.
Choose jacket material for feel and durability preference; choose a cable’s wattage rating based on the device you’re charging, not the other way around.
